Not seeing trolls in Greatwood or nymphs, bandits have steel weapons on Heroic.
Playing on Heroic mode, I think. Is there an easy way to tell if I'm on Heroic mode? I got 2 hit killed by a bandit, but his weapon looked like a steel one and I think I saw a resurrrection phial in a shop (that was unavailable, couldn't buy).
< >
Showing 1-7 of 7 comments
If you go to the main menu and press Change Hero, your current profile should display whether you are on Heroic mode or Chicken mode.

Heroic is still being improved and some have reported ressurection phials still being in the game (I didn't come across any though).

If they have obsidian you're on Heroic and you're right: can't see Heroic mode anywhere, even at the profile section. Really odd.
One thing that I just remembered, in Heroic an exploit was removed in an earlier patch:

"Removed ability to farm gold by selling houses with trophies"

^ If you can't perform that exploit; you're on Heroic.
